The Electric Flux and Gauss’ Law
A flat sheet is in the shape of a rectangle with sides of lengths 0.400 m and 0.600 m. The sheet is immersed in a uniform electric field of magnitude 75.0 N/C that is directed at 20° from the plane of the sheet (as shown in the picture). Find the magnitude of the electric flux through the sheet.
